Yeah I ordered an additional injector controller from Split Second and am in the process of getting two cold start injectors that I will mount on the intercooler piping about 6 inches from the throttle body using them as a fogger to get the extra fuel needed. They will just tap into the fuel line. As well as a walbro 255lph fuel pump.

check valves for hondas are for the MAP sensor not the MAS
honda map sensors get all screwed up when you run boost through them
the check valve your talkign about for the hondas are called ther "missing link"
you dont need anythign liek that for the lancer
